BSV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2025 in Review

1,212 of the 7,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Vanguard Short-Term Bond ETF (BSV) for Q3 2025, worth a combined $30.3B — down 4.1% from $31.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 84 funds opened new BSV positions and 78 closed out — a net gain of 6 holders — while 545 added to existing stakes and 412 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Mercer Global Advisors, adding an estimated $297M. The largest seller was Envestnet Asset Management, cutting an estimated $2.1B.
